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Montblanc, Catalonia, Spain and Chamonix, France?

You can take a train from Montblanc to Chamonix-Mont-Blanc via Barcelona-Sants, Lyon Part Dieu, St Gervais Les Bains Le Fayet, and Saint-Gervais-Les-Bains in around 13h 55m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Montblanc to Chamonix, Av. de Courmayeur (Gare routière Sud) via Tarragona - Bus Station and Lyon - Perrache Bus Station in around 17h 25m.
